Why It's Better to Repair Your uPVC Windows Instead of Replacing Them

Repairing your uPVC window is often cheaper than replacing it. This is also more sustainable and will cause less disruption in your daily routine.

Make sure the bottom of the window sash is securely placed against the frame. A gap can allow drafts to enter your home.

Cost-Effective

It can be tempting to replace uPVC window frames that are damaged. It is important to determine if the damage can be repaired, and what the cost of replacing the window will be. This will help you decide which option is best for www.repairmywindowsanddoors.co.Uk your budget and home.

An effective way to determine whether your windows are able to be repaired is to request for a no-cost quote from an expert. The contractor will examine the windows and determine if they can be fixed or if they require replacing them. They will also discuss the cost and timing of the repair.

Repairing uPVC is usually less expensive than replacing them. It's also a more environmentally friendly choice, since it can reduce the amount of energy and waste required to make new materials. It's also faster than replacing windows. This means that your home will be more secure and you'll save money on your energy bills.

UPVC windows are designed to last a long time and are easy to maintain. You can ensure they look good by wiping them down using a cloth and warm soapy water. It is also important to avoid smashing your windows because this could cause damage to them and may affect their seal.

It's also an excellent idea to keep the hinges and locks on your windows lubricated in order to prevent them from becoming stiff. Spray cans of WD-40 are ideal for this. This will keep your windows looking fantastic and increase their performance.

Cleaning regularly your UPVC window of debris such as dust, leaves, and dirt is another way to maintain them. It is also important to ensure that your drains and vents are clear of obstructions. This will help to ward off mold and dampness around your UPVC windows.

Low Maintenance

uPVC windows have many advantages that make them a great option for modern homes. Durability as well as ease of cleaning energy efficiency, and minimal maintenance are just some. They can also improve the appearance of your home and increase its value. In contrast to wood, uPVC does not warp or decay. It can be damaged by harsh weather conditions or improper installation. If you have a problem with your uPVC windows, it is important to repair them as soon as possible.

UPVC is a durable cost-effective, energy-efficient and cost-effective alternative to painted wood. Its versatility has led to its widespread use in cladding, drainage systems, and waste pipes and window frames, sills, and double glazing repairs Kilburn-glazing in new builds and replacements. UPVC windows are also simpler to clean and less susceptible to deterioration than wooden windows.

UPVC surfaces should be maintained as any other surface in your home. Wipe your windows down with an easy, clean cloth regularly to ensure they are in good shape. This is particularly important if your home faces the sun or has a shady aspect. Avoid using abrasive sponges, abrasive cloths or chemical cleaners. In addition to wiping down your UPVC windows, you must also wash the hinges and sash bars frequently.

It is also recommended to oil the hinges of your windows regularly to stop them from becoming stiff and prone to breaking. Lubricant is available in most hardware stores as well as online. Make sure to purchase a lubricant suitable for uPVC Windows. If your UPVC window isn't closing properly it could be because the hinges or lock are damaged or the window is sagging. This issue can be fixed by replacing the hinges or by adjusting the alignment of the window panel.
